The Bottom Line Archive After studying Electronic Engineering in the mid-eighties, Simon Banks started working for control panel company Scantronic in a technical role and eventually took responsibility for the UK commercial team. He co-founded CSL DualCom in 1996, pioneering dual signalling to over 80,000 live units in the UK to date. He represents the electronic security industry for the BSIA on TC1 and the ATS signalling working group. Simon regularly speaks for the NSI, BSIA, SSAIB and ACPO and is a contributor to the IPCRes policy for Insurance companies, where he is in regular contact with many of the industry’s movers and shakers. ‘The Bottom Line’ Column published monthly in PSI Magazine brings together many of these people to comment on the current events in the Electronic Security Industry.
